6.2.4

Gamma balance adjustment

The density adjustment at the Black Mode is performed by selecting its density area from the following:
low density, medium density and high density.

Make a test copy and compare the image obtained with the current settings; if necessary, make
adjustments according to the following procedure.
Notes:
Be sure that this adjustment is made after performing  P. 6-27 "6.2.1 Automatic gamma
adjustment".
<Procedure>
The procedure is the same as that of  P. 6-30 "6.2.3 Color balance adjustment".
